Ingram Micro Cloud’s newest membership program is great news for cloud resellers in the Midwest

MSPs and VARs seeking to scale internationally by growing their cloud computing capabilities will be relieved to hear about Ingram Micro Cloud’s new ULTRA Membership Program.

Designed to help Value-Added Resellers (VARs) and Managed Service Providers (MSPs) reach customers where they are, ULTRA is a new service that provides growing resellers a suite of novel automation-for-growth tools, business insights, personal consulting, thought leadership, and exclusive offers on top-shelf cloud products at the flat rate of $199 a month.

Currently available through the Ingram Micro Cloud Marketplace in the United States and Canada, this new service will help VARs and MSPs grow their network of clients by helping them assist businesses quickly build ‘as-a-service’ offerings for the subscription economy.

This new release aligns with an ongoing trend in the cloud industry, in which hyper-scale cloud service providers and resellers have begun to offer ‘more as a service’ to channel partners in the hopes of expanding their network of clients and end users. ULTRA fits this trend by providing members new ways to bolster their sales and marketing efforts with specific lead opportunities, end customer retention reports, whitespace analysis of key growth areas, skills enablement, and access to certification courses. 

Further, the new membership supplies free user licenses for the CloudBlue Professional Services Automation tool (CloudBlue PSA) white-label marketplace PRO, advanced integrations of current PSA, ERP, or CRM tools, and more. In addition to these hands-on business tools, ULTRA also offers consultative services such as certified expertise for demand generation and customer success management, as well as expert support and access to special channel incentive programs.

On the certification side of things, ULTRA offers practice development engagements, certification vouchers, and more to channel partners seeking to certify their workforce and consultative expertise and create stickier client engagements.
